微信公众号搜"智元新知"关注
微信扫一扫可直接关注哦!

如何在 Alfresco 5.2 中升级 Apache POI 版本项目?

如何解决如何在 Alfresco 5.2 中升级 Apache POI 版本项目?

我有 Alfresco 5.2 项目,Apache POI 版本为“3.10.1-20151016-alfresco-patched”,我需要更新至 5.0.0 版本。 我已经添加了部分

        <dependency>
            <groupId>org.apache.poi</groupId>
            <artifactId>poi</artifactId>
            <version>5.0.0</version>
        </dependency>

但正如我所见,XWPFTableCell 类仍然有一个旧版本:/home/katya3/.m2/repository/org/apache/poi/poi-ooxml/3.10.1-20151016-alfresco-patched/poi-ooxml -3.10.1-20151016-alfresco-patched-sources.jar!/org/apache/poi/xwpf/usermodel/XWPFTableCell.java 我也看不到所需的方法 setWidth (在 4.0.0 中添加)所以版本仍然很旧。请教我如何升级? 谢谢!

解决方法

当前 Alfresco 支持的 Poi 版本是 4.1.2。使用这个版本并执行 maven clean 并安装,它会工作。

<dependency.poi.version>4.1.2</dependency.poi.version>

版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。